AI Summary

  • Modifies the definition of "reasonable cost" for health insurance in child support orders from automatically including employer-provided group coverage to requiring that child coverage not exceed 5% of the parent's gross income.

  • Specifies that the 5% threshold applies to the cost of adding a child to existing coverage, child-only coverage, or the difference between self-only and family coverage if new coverage must be obtained.

  • Establishes the Long-Term Care Ombudsman Program structure with State and Regional Ombudsmen, requiring compliance with the Older Americans Act of 1965 and federal regulations.

  • Grants Ombudsmen authority to access long-term care facilities at any time, conduct systems advocacy, and communicate privately with residents while maintaining confidentiality protections.

  • Establishes penalties including a $2,500 monetary fine per incident for discrimination or retaliation against residents or staff who file complaints with Ombudsmen, and a $2,500 fine for willful interference with Ombudsman duties.
